Can a PI call the IGERT Program Directors to discuss their panel review comments?
The IGERT Program Directors frequently get this question from unsuccessful applicants as well as questions from other applicants for the next competition. The IGERT Program Directors regret that they do not always have time for detailed phone discussions. The substance of the panel discussion has been well-represented in the panel summaries, for the most part. PIs are welcome to email their questions to the IGERT Program Directors and if questions are not adequately answered by that means a telephone call can be arranged. In our experience, such calls are more helpful to prospective PIs when they are used to discuss the general elements of a successful IGERT program rather than to rebut specific panel comments.
